What is a whole house water filtration system?

A whole house water filtration system is a centralized water treatment system that filters water at the point where it enters the home, providing clean and healthy water for all household uses.

Why should I consider installing a whole house water filtration system in Prairie Creek AR?

Installing a whole house water filtration system in Prairie Creek AR ensures that all water sources in your home are free from harmful contaminants, providing safe drinking water and protecting your plumbing and appliances from mineral build-up.

What is a whole home water filtration system?

A whole home water filtration system is a system that is installed at the point where water enters your home and is designed to remove impurities and contaminants from the water supply.

Why is it important to have a whole home water filtration system?

Having a whole home water filtration system ensures that all the water you use in your home is clean and safe for you and your family to drink, bathe in, and cook with.

How does a whole home water filtration system work?

A whole home water filtration system works by passing water through a series of filters that are designed to remove different types of contaminants, such as sediment, chlorine, and bacteria.

Is it necessary to hire a professional to install a whole home water filtration system?

While some homeowners may be able to install a whole home water filtration system themselves, it is usually best to hire a professional to ensure that the system is installed correctly and functions properly.

How often does a whole home water filtration system need to be maintained?

It is recommended to have a professional inspect and maintain your whole home water filtration system at least once a year to ensure it is working efficiently and effectively.

What is the best type of water filtration system for my home?

The best type of water filtration system for your home in Prairie Creek AR depends on your specific needs. It is recommended to get a whole-house water filtration system for comprehensive water purification.

How often should I replace the filters in my water filtration system?

Filters in water filtration systems should be replaced according to the manufacturer’s recommendations, typically every 6 months to 1 year. However, check the specific guidelines for your system.

Can I install a water filtration system myself?

While some water filtration systems can be DIY-installed, it is recommended to hire a professional for proper installation and maintenance to ensure optimal performance.
